Besides religious phrases, what did Charles Grandison Finney emphasize in his sermons

English
1 answer:
Lemur [1.5K]4 years ago
3 0
Besides religious phrases, what Charles Grandison Finney emphasized in his sermons is the fact that people had to make choices in their lives similar to making political decisions.
Although sometimes it can be difficult to make a decision or a right choice, still people have to do it all the time. Life is not easy, and sometimes these decisions can change everything for the person making them. Finney wanted to say that no matter how hard it is, people have to do what's right at all times.

How does Salem's Lot relate to our society &amp; culture both presently and<br> from the past?
Nina [5.8K]

Answer:

Salem's Lot is a 1975 horror novel by American author Stephen King. It was his second published novel. The story involves a writer named Ben Mears who returns to the town of Jerusalem's Lot or 'Salem's Lot for short in Maine, where he lived from the age of five through nine, only to discover that the residents are becoming vampires. The town is revisited in the short stories "Jerusalem's Lot" and "One for the Road", both from King's story collection Night Shift (1978). The novel was nominated for the World Fantasy Award in 1976 and the Locus Award for the All-Time Best Fantasy Novel in 1987.
